Emigration 1888 (age 25-26) from Kirkjubóli, Norðfjarðarhreppi, Suður-Múlasýsla, Iceland
Immigration 1888 (age 25-26) to Winnipeg Manitoba on the SS Hebernian5,6
left from Seyðisfjörður onboard SS Copeland with his wife Helga Jónsdóttir and three children.
Left Glascow Scotland on 14 July 1888 the Ship Hibernian and arrived Quebec, Quebec, Canada 28 July 1888 (2 weeks to cross)
Residence Apr 22, 1891 (age 29) Gimli, Manitoba7
Harvard was possibly in Gimli working. The age given of 28 would be correct. There is a Margrett and John listed as son and dsughter to Thorsteinson but the birth dates could match Harvard's family could be a mistake? Harvard shown as widowed in the census.
Occupation Apr 22, 1891 (age 29) labourer7
labour for John Thorsteinson, Gimli

Note on Husband: Havardur GUÐMUNDSSON

Dominion Land Grant for NW 2 20 5 W1 given 15 Sept. 1902, just west of Lundar Manitoba

in 1907 sold land and moved to NW Sec1 Twn23 Rng10 w1by Deception Bay on Lake Manitoba and in aprox 1912 bought land just north of NW Sec1 Twn23 Rng10 w1 and that land was on the SW and SE quarter of section 13 township 23 range 10 W1. They lived on the SE quarter.33
